Morris 'Blizz'
Everett
December 26, 1935 – April 9, 2024
Trustee Everett AKA "Blizz", was a faithful member of Israel Bethel Primitive Baptist Church. Morris was born on December 26, 1935, in Marianna, FL, to parents, Percy and Nora Everett. Morris enjoyed playing, coaching and watching baseball. His favorite team was the Tampa Bay Rays. When Morris graduated from high school he was drafted by the Chicago Cubs. He attended the Chicago Cubs training camp. He was a member of the Tampa Legends of Tampa Bay Florida.
